因為母語是中文,所以代碼評論是用中文編寫的。
如果您像我一樣,想加入我們,請與我聯繫:
名稱:Zhaoge.zhang
電子郵件:[email protected]
介紹
LWIP是TCP/IP協議套件的小型獨立實現。
LWIP TCP/IP實現的重點是減少RAM使用情況,同時仍具有全尺度的TCP。這使LWIP適用於嵌入式系統,該系統具有數十千字節的免費RAM和空間,可容納40千鍵碼的Code ROM。
LWIP最初是由Adam Dunkels在瑞典計算機科學研究所(SICS)的計算機和網絡體系結構(CNA)實驗室開發的,現在由全球開發人員網絡開發和維護。
特徵
申請
執照
LWIP可根據BSD許可免費提供。
發展
LWIP已成長為用於嵌入式設備的出色TCP/IP堆棧,使用堆棧的開發人員通常會向堆棧提交錯誤修復,改進和補充,以進一步提高其實用性。
LWIP的開發位於薩凡納(Savannah),這是軟件開發,維護和分銷的中心。每個人都可以使用Savannah的界面,GIT和郵件列表來幫助改善LWIP。一個核心的開發人員將對GIT源樹進行更改。
LWIP TCP/IP堆棧維護在“ LWIP” GIT模塊中,並且貢獻(例如平台端口)在“ contry” Git模塊中。
有關用戶和開發人員的GIT服務器訪問的詳細信息,請參見DOC/SAVANNAH.TXT。
當前的git樹是web-browsable:http://git.savannah.gnu.org/cgit/lwip.git http://git.savannah.gnu.gnu.gnu.org/cgit/cgit/lwip/lwip/lwip-contrib.git
通過LWIP項目頁面提交補丁和錯誤:http://savannah.nongnu.org/projects/lwip/
連續集成構建(GCC,clang):https://travis-ci.org/yarrick/lwip-merged
文件
源代碼的自我文檔定期從當前的git源提取,可從此網頁上獲得:http://www.nongnu.org/lwip/
現在有一個關於LWIP的不斷增長的Wiki,請訪問http://lwip.wikia.com/wiki/lwip_wiki
另外,您可以在http://savannah.nongnu.org/mail/?group=lwip加上搜索檔案中訂閱:http://lists.nongnu.org/archive/htmarchive/html/html/lwip-users/http:group=lwip plus。
LWIP最初是由Adam Dunkels撰寫的:http://dunkels.com/adam/
閱讀Adam的論文,文檔/文件中的文件,瀏覽源代碼文檔並瀏覽郵件列表檔案是熟悉LWIP設計的好方法。
adam dunkels [email protected] leon woestenberg [email protected]